Experienced Electrical Workplace Coach (5112)

Company:

Boeing Aerospace Operations

Boeing Global Services (BGS) is looking for an Experienced Electrical Workplace Coach to join our team in San Antonio, TX.

In this role, you will be critical in the effort to reduce rework, improve first time quality, promote safety and initiate process improvement across all Aircraft Programs at the San Antonio site. Your aircraft and electrical expertise will be instrumental in building a strong versatile work force that will bolster production.

Position Responsibilities:

  • Learn and develop employees in all electrical and avionics-based aircraft skills
  • Experience with major electrical aircraft modifications and be able to articulate, teach, and coach detailed operations therein to include but not limited to the following: sealing, wrapping, bonding, soldering, tying, crimping, terminations, and the closure of wire harnesses, shielded wires, coaxial cables, cable routing/assembly, and fiber optic wiring
  • Lead and coach employees on detailed electrical operations, testing, referencing, and all the associated process specifications.
  • Ability to operate and coach the proper usage of electrical test equipment to include but not limited to the following: TDRs, light loss testers, Milli-Ohm Meters, DMMs, and Oscilloscopes
  • Demonstrate/coach how to read and interpret engineering drawings, technical orders, process specification, and retrofit requirements to perform electrical modification/repair
  • Report out to Site and Senior Leadership
  • Able to work with minimal oversight and deliver positive results, while adhering to all Safety and FOD Pro’s and Processes.
  • Strong interpersonal skills in a teaching/coaching environment
     

Basic Qualifications (Required Skills/Experience):

  • 10+ years of experience with modification experience at an airline or an MRO
  • 10+ years of experience with electrical/cable assembly/electronic troubleshooting, terminations, routing, splicing, connectors, bundle dressing, etc.
  • 10+ years of experience as a proven leader with strong interpersonal, verbal and written communication skills
  • 10+ years of experience reading and interpreting drawings or blueprints
  • 5+ years of experience with Avionics equipment and avionics troubleshooting
  • Ability to work variable shifts, including weekends, holidays, and overtime

Preferred Qualifications (Desired Skills/Experience):

  • 5+ years of aircraft Avionics experience on a minimum of 2 aircraft platforms
  • Ability to deliver information verbally in one on one or group settings
  • Ability to learn and teach multiple platforms
  • Knowledge of QMS and assist in root cause corrective actions for any quality defects

What you need to know about the Chicago Tech Scene

With vibrant neighborhoods, great food and more affordable housing than either coast, Chicago might be the most liveable major tech hub. It is the birthplace of modern commodities and futures trading, a national hub for logistics and commerce, and home to the American Medical Association and the American Bar Association. This diverse blend of industry influences has helped Chicago emerge as a major player in verticals like fintech, biotechnology, legal tech, e-commerce and logistics technology. It’s also a major hiring center for tech companies on both coasts.

Key Facts About Chicago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 245,800; 5.2%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: McDonald’s, John Deere, Boeing, Morningstar
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, fintech, software, logistics technology
  • Funding Landscape: $2.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Pritzker Group Venture Capital, Arch Venture Partners, MATH Venture Partners, Jump Capital, Hyde Park Venture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: Northwestern University, University of Chicago,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, Illinois Institute of Technology, Argonne National Laboratory,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ory
